Description
Easter dirt cake is a fun, no-bake dessert featuring layers of creamy chocolate pudding, whipped topping, and crushed cookies, making it the perfect festive treat for spring celebrations.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 package chocolate sandwich cookies
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 1 package instant chocolate pudding mix
- 2 cups whole milk
- 2 cups whipped topping
- Colorful candy toppers (e.g., gummy worms, edible flowers)
Instructions
- Crush the chocolate sandwich cookies in a food processor until fine. Reserve some crumbs for topping.
- In a bowl, beat softened c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th. Fold in half of the whipped topping.
- In another bowl, whisk instant pudding mix with milk until thickened. Gently fold in remaining whipped topping.
- In a serving dish, layer half of the cookie crumbs, followed by half of the cream cheese mixture and half of the pudding mixture. Repeat layers and top with reserved cookie crumbs.
- Decorate with candy toppings and refrigerate for at least 4 hours before serving.
